How much do massage manager j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 3, 2026, the average yearly pay for massage manager in the United States is $55,952.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$38,000.00 and $60,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What qualifications do you need to be a spa manager?

To be a massage manager, candidates typically need relevant experience in massage therapy or spa operations, along with strong leadership and customer service skills. Many employers prefer candidates with certifications such as state licensure for massage therapy and management training or hospitality experience. A high school diploma or equivalent is usually required, and some roles may require additional certifications or training in business management or spa operations.

How does a Massage Manager typically balance administrative duties with supporting the massage therapy team?

A Massage Manager often divides their time between overseeing administrative tasks—such as scheduling, client management, and ensuring compliance with health regulations—and actively supporting the massage therapists through training, mentorship, and conflict resolution. This role requires strong organizational skills to manage workflow and ensure the smooth operation of the spa or clinic. Additionally, Massage Managers frequently collaborate with front desk staff and upper management to implement policies and enhance the client experience. Balancing these responsibilities is key to maintaining both staff satisfaction and high service standards.

What is the difference between Massage Manager vs Massage Therapist?

AspectMassage ManagerMassage Therapist
CertificationsOften requires management experience and industry certificationsRequires massage therapy license and certification
Work EnvironmentOversees spa or wellness center operationsProvides massage services directly to clients
Primary ResponsibilitiesStaff management, scheduling, client relations, business oversightPerforming massages, client consultations, therapy sessions

The main difference between a Massage Manager and a Massage Therapist is that the Massage Manager focuses on overseeing operations, staff, and business aspects of a spa or wellness center, often requiring management experience and certifications. In contrast, a Massage Therapist primarily provides massage services directly to clients, requiring specific therapy licenses. Both roles are essential in the industry but serve different functions within a spa or wellness setting.

What are Massage Managers?

Massage Managers are professionals who oversee the daily operations of massage therapy clinics, spas, or wellness centers. Their responsibilities typically include managing staff schedules, ensuring customer satisfaction, maintaining inventory, and upholding health and safety regulations. They may also handle hiring, training, and performance reviews of massage therapists and other support staff. Massage Managers play a crucial role in creating a positive work environment and ensuring that clients receive high-quality service.

Job description

Manage the massage team to provide exemplary guest service and build a team of professional, highly trained and motivated massage staff.

Company Background:

PebbleBeach Company, ("PBC" or "The Company")headquarteredin Pebble Beach, California, owns andoperatesthe world-famous PebbleBeachResorts, including The Lodge at Pebble Beach, The Inn at Spanish Bay, and Casa Palmero. The Company alsooperatesfive renowned golf courses: Pebble Beach Golf Links,homeof the 2027 U.S. Open,Spyglass Hill Golf Course,The Links at Spanish Bay, Del Monte Golf Course, andthe Tiger Woods designed short course,The Hay.

Its other famed properties include scenic 17-Mile Drive, The Spa at PebbleBeach,Forbes Five-Star certified since 2014,Pebble Beach Golf Academy & Practice Facility, and a diverse offering of culinary and retail experiences. PBC annually hosts premier events such as the Pebble Beach Concoursd'Elegance, AT&T Pebble Beach Pro-Am, TaylorMade Pebble Beach Invitational, Pebble Beach Food & Wine and PURE Insurance Championship.

Essential Duties & Responsibilities:

  • Ability to lead and motivate a group of massage professionals.
  • Create and maintain a professional, safe, nurturing and healing environment where the experience at The Spa at Pebble Beach lends itself to making a difference in our guest's lives.
  • Conduct all human resource related tasks (i.e. interviewing, hiring, performance review, job recognition and disciplinary procedures).
  • Maintain and perform necessary payroll duties for staff, assuring proper compliance with time recording procedures.
  • Purchase, organize and distribute product and supplies in accordance with treatment volume and budgetary guidelines. Do a monthly inventory of product.
  • Coordinate product knowledge classes and trainings for the massage department.
  • Coordinate and maintain ongoing training for staff in the areas of safety, guest service and team building.
  • Address staff and guest's concerns or questions, resolving appropriately.
  • Act as manager on duty for the spa as needed.
  • Conduct monthly staff meetings with the full time staff. Quarterly meetings with all massage staff.
  • Development of massage and vichy services. Write protocols and ensure the team follows them.
  • Assure the delivery of Forbes five star service by all massage therapists. Train the standards consistently.
  • Ensure appropriate scheduling of staff to maximize revenue and minimize lost business.
  • Participate in manager meetings, training and team efforts.
  • Cover front desk, locker room, reservations, Juice Bar and boutique on an as needed basis.
  • Set-up and staff spa fairs and off-site events for groups.
  • Maintain spa equipment, assuring proper function, safety and appearance.
  • Comply with all Pebble Beach Company safety, health, performance, attendance and grooming policies and procedures.
